Fat vs. Fit?
|
|
The Cooper Institute published a study in 2004 showing that the health risks associated with an elevated BMI are reduced in diabetics if their fitness level is high (Diabetes Care, 2004). So, get out there and walk, run, bike, swim, play tennis or do anything that gets your heart rate up!

| Description:
|
This hiking pole contains 3 shafts: the upper is aluminum, the middle and lower shafts are carbon fiber. The grip is made of cork. Carbide or rubber tips are available.
